Factors That Determine How Many Solar Panels You Need in Ibadan

There is no one-size-fits-all answer to how many solar panels do I need in Ibadan. Several factors influence the number:


1. Your Daily Energy Consumption

The biggest factor in determining how many solar panels do I need in Ibadan is how much electricity you use daily.

Typical household usage includes:

  • Lights
  • Fans
  • Television
  • Refrigerators
  • Air conditioners

The more appliances you use, the higher the number of panels required.


2. Sunlight Availability in Ibadan

Ibadan receives strong sunlight throughout the year, which is ideal for solar energy.

Because of this, the number of panels required for how many solar panels do I need in Ibadan is often lower compared to countries with less sunlight.


3. Panel Wattage

Solar panels come in different wattages (e.g., 300W, 400W, 550W).

Higher wattage panels reduce the number needed when calculating how many solar panels do I need in Ibadan.


4. Battery Storage Needs

If you want power at night, your battery capacity will affect how many solar panels do I need in Ibadan.


5. Type of System

  • Off-grid systems
  • Hybrid systems
  • Grid-tied systems

Each type influences how many solar panels do I need in Ibadan.


Step-by-Step: How to Calculate How Many Solar Panels You Need in Ibadan

To determine how many solar panels do I need in Ibadan, follow this simple process:


Step 1: Calculate Daily Power Usage

Estimate total watt-hours used daily.

Example:

  • Lights: 300W × 5 hours = 1500Wh
  • TV: 100W × 6 hours = 600Wh
  • Fridge: 200W × 10 hours = 2000Wh

Total = 4100Wh


Step 2: Divide by Sunlight Hours

Ibadan gets about 5–6 peak sunlight hours daily.

4100Wh ÷ 5 = 820W needed


Step 3: Divide by Panel Wattage

If using 400W panels:

820 ÷ 400 ≈ 3 panels

So, based on this estimate, the answer to how many solar panels do I need in Ibadan is about 3 panels for basic usage.


Estimated Number of Solar Panels by House Type

1. Small Apartment

  • Panels needed: 3–6
  • Ideal for basic appliances

2. Medium Home (2–4 Bedrooms)

  • Panels needed: 6–12
  • Supports more appliances

3. Large Homes

  • Panels needed: 12–25+
  • Powers ACs and heavy loads

4. Businesses

  • Panels needed: 20–100+
  • Depends on operations
